Ingredients Required For Classic Pav Bhaji
Gather the following ingredients:
- Vegetables: Potatoes, cauliflower, carrots, peas, bell peppers
- Spices: Cumin seeds, turmeric, red chili powder, pav bhaji masala
- Other: Butter, oil, onions, tomatoes, garlic, ginger
- Pav: Soft buns
- For garnishing: Chopped cilantro, chopped onions, lemon wedges
Instruction to Make Classic Pav Bhaji
Preparing the Vegetables
- Wash the potatoes, cauliflower, carrots, peas, and bell peppers. After washing Chop them into fine small pieces.
- Cook so that the vegetables become soft and mushy.
- Strain and set aside.
Making Bhaji Masala
Melt butter in a pan, add cumin seeds and turmeric to make the aromatic Bhaji Masala. Once it gives a strong and nice aroma and looks good, toss in chopped onions and tomatoes and sizzle them as it is on the hot pan.
Making Pav Bhaji
Now that our bhaji masala is all good to go, it’s time to dive into making our pav bhaji. Heat butter in a separate pan and add garlic paste. Sauté until fragrant. Then, add the bhaji masala and salt.
Toasting the Pav
While the bhaji is cooking, spread butter on a griddle and toast the pav on it until they become crisp and flavorful.
Garnishing
Serve the Pav Bhaji garnished with fresh chopped cilantro, chopped onions along with lemon wedges. It complements garlic chutney, lemon, and onion pickle wonderfully.

Indulge in the Delight of Spices
Spices are the essence of Pav Bhaji. Lightly roast them in butter or oil to release their essential compounds and enhance their flavors. Don’t rush this step—it forms the foundation of your dish’s taste.
Understanding Bhaji Masala
Creating the perfect Bhaji masala is an art. In the proper amounts, combine cumin seeds, turmeric, red chilli powder, and pav bhaji masala. You may modify the amount of spices to your liking.
Cook Slowly
Allow the vegetables to cook slowly over medium heat. This allows them to develop their flavors and meld with the spices. Patience in cooking results in a sweet and rich taste.
Mash Correctly
The cooked veggies should have a little chunky yet smooth texture when mashed. You may do this with a potato masher or the back of a spoon.
Enhance Flavor with Butter
Butter plays a significant role in making your Pav Bhaji both wholesome and flavorful. During the cooking process, generously use butter to infuse the dish with a touch of indulgence.
Perfect the Pav Toasting
The pav with butter is essential. It gives the pav a beautiful golden color and a slight crunch. Be careful not to burn them; vigilance is key.
Infuse Flavor into Presentation
Make a presentation without fear. Fresh cilantro, freshly chopped onions, and a piece of lemon provide a vibrant and zesty flavour to the dish.
Serve Hot and Fresh
Serve your Pav Bhaji piping hot, fresh from the stove. The warmth will accentuate its flavors. Top it with a dollop of butter and a side of pav.
